3rd International Workshop on Decisional Systems
 
                 
 The International Workshop on Decisional Systems in 2008 (ASD’ 08) is
the third event of a series of workshops that began in 2006 with the aim
of bringing together researchers, developers, users, and practitioners
carrying out research and development in advanced decision support
systems (DSS) technology. The Workshop provides a forum for original
research contributions covering all conceptual, design, and
implementation aspects of DSS and ranging from applications, data mining
research issues focusing on large databases and data warehouses, and
online processing issues.
The 3rd edition (ASD' 08) will be held in Morocco and encourages in
particular, the analysis of the current decisional technology solutions
dedicated to enterprises performances management; and to discuss case
studies for improving business performance by means of developing an
integrated Data Warehousing/Knowledge Management Strategy for
enterprises.
Data Warehousing emerged initially to provide integrated information
from multiple legacy databases. This process has proved to be extremely
successful in improving DSS and providing knowledge workers with a wide
range of new analysis tools.

Topics of Interest
Authors are invited to submit full, original, unpublished research
papers that are not being considered for publication in any other forum.
Suggested topics include but are not limited to:
*        Data warehouse architectures.
*        Data warehouse design.
*        Multidimensional modeling.
*        Modeling and design tools.
*        Data integration. ETL, ETL tools.
*        Materialized views.
*        Multidimensional query languages.
*        Physical organization of data warehouse.
*        Multidimensional cube.
*        Performance optimization and tuning, indexing, cache
optimization.
*        Metadata management.
*        OLTP and decision support databases.
*        Data warehouse maintenance and administration.
*        Data mining & spatial mining.
*        Semantic and decisional ontologies.
*        Data warehouse and semantic web.
*        Wide area applications.
*        Decisional benchmarking.
*        Data warehouse security and reliability.
*        Active Data warehouse
*        Data warehousing quality and integrity.
*        On-line analytical processing (OLAP).
*	Business intelligence tools.
*        Complex data warehouse, distributed, parallel, virtual, XML,
mobile environment
